“Good name in man and woman, dear my lord, Is the immediate jewel of their souls: Who steals my purse steals trash; ’tis something, nothing; ’twas mine, ’tis his, and has been slave to thousands; But he that filches from me my good name Robs me of that which not enriches him, And makes me poor indeed.” -Othello, Act 3, Scene 3 One in the series of ten that take a closer look at several notable quotes that educators turn to when teaching Shakespeare.
